WebVirtMgr是一款基于libvirt库构建的Web应用程序,专为虚拟机管理设计。它不仅简化了虚拟机域的创建与配置流程,还允许用户灵活调整虚拟机的资源分配。更重要的是,WebVirtMgr集成了SSH隧道技术,以此来支持VNC浏览器,从而赋予用户远程图形控制台的完全访问权限,极大地提升了管理和维护虚拟机的效率与便捷性。
Pyst是一个专门为Asterisk电话系统设计的Python模块,它不仅提供了强大的编程接口,还支持AGI(Asterisk Gateway Interface)和AMI(Asterisk Manager Interface)。通过这些接口,开发者可以轻松地与Asterisk系统交互,实现电话系统的定制化功能。此外,Pyst还能解析Asterisk的配置文件,并提供了一系列调试工具,极大地便利了开发者的调试工作。本文将通过丰富的代码示例,帮助读者深入理解Pyst的使用方法。
Gyrex是一个基于Eclipse平台的开源项目,其核心目标在于提供一套完整的工具和框架来支持OSGi标准下的服务器解决方案开发。通过利用Equinox OSGi框架,Gyrex致力于简化基于OSGi的应用程序的开发、部署及维护流程,实现Equinox服务器集群的无缝管理。本文将深入探讨Gyrex如何赋能开发者,并通过丰富的代码示例展示其实用性。
FastJSON是一款专为Silverlight版本设计的高效JSON处理器。通过简单的代码示例,本文将展示如何利用FastJSON将复杂对象转换为JSON字符串,以及如何从JSON文本反序列化回对象,使开发者能够快速掌握其基本用法。例如,只需一行代码即可实现对象到JSON文本的转换:`string jsonText = JsonConvert.SerializeObject(anObject);` 这样的便捷性使得FastJSON成为了处理JSON数据的理想选择。
SIFT,由SANS机构开发的一款专为数字取证设计的工具包,以VMware虚拟机镜像形式提供给用户,内置了全面的数字取证所需的各种工具。此工具包不仅支持对Expert Witness Format (E01)格式的文件进行深入分析,同时也兼容Advanced Forensic Format (AFF)等其他格式。通过丰富的代码示例,SANS旨在提升SIFT作为专业数字取证平台的实用价值与操作指南性。
Codeception是一个专为PHP语言设计的全功能测试框架,它深受行为驱动开发(BDD)理念的影响,为开发者提供了一种全新的方式来编写验收测试。通过集成多种测试类型,如单元测试、功能测试以及验收测试,Codeception不仅简化了测试流程,还有助于确保应用程序的质量。本文将深入探讨Codeception的核心概念,并通过丰富的代码示例展示如何有效地利用该框架进行PHP项目的测试。
ddSlick是一个基于jQuery的轻量级插件,它能够帮助开发者轻松地创建出具有高度定制化的下拉列表组件。通过集成图片和描述等功能,ddSlick不仅增强了用户界面的互动性,还大幅提升了整体的视觉吸引力。本文将深入探讨ddSlick的核心功能,并提供丰富的代码示例,使读者能够快速掌握其使用方法及实现的具体效果。
Ext.NET是一个开源的ASP.NET组件框架,它支持WebForm和MVC两种开发模式。通过集成ExtJS库,Ext.NET为开发者提供了丰富的前端组件和功能,极大地简化了Web应用程序的开发过程。本文将深入探讨Ext.NET的核心优势,并通过具体的代码示例展示如何利用这一框架来构建高效、美观的Web应用。
jQuery Verbose Calendar是一款功能全面且界面美观的jQuery日历插件,它简化了日期的滚动切换过程,为用户提供了一个直观的操作体验。本文将通过多个代码示例来深入探讨如何利用该插件增强网站的日历功能。
粘土游戏引擎(KlayGE)自2003年启动以来,一直作为一款开源且支持多平台的游戏开发工具活跃在业界。它采用了先进的插件架构设计,旨在简化游戏开发、测试及跨平台移植的过程。KlayGE不仅提供了丰富的代码示例资源,还特别适合那些希望深入学习编程实践的游戏开发者和学习者。
FoxJS是一个轻量级的JavaScript框架,以其简洁性和高效性著称。该框架的未压缩文件大小仅约20KB,为前端开发者提供了强大而直观的功能支持,同时保持了小巧的体积。
本文旨在深入探索一款专门为BTRFS文件系统打造的开源NoSQL数据库,这款数据库以其独特的简单索引机制和高效的批量命令处理能力脱颖而出。尽管当前主要应用于个人用途,开发者已将其开放给更广泛的社区,邀请用户测试并提出改进建议。服务器端运行于Linux环境,确保了稳定性和性能,同时,客户端对Windows与Linux的支持使得跨平台操作变得轻松便捷。文中通过一系列详尽的代码示例,帮助读者快速掌握数据库的核心功能与实际应用。
NiuTrans 是一款由东北大学自然语言处理实验室研发的统计机器翻译开源系统。此系统采用 C++/C 语言编写,以其高效的运行速度和较低的内存占用而著称。当前,NiuTrans 主要支持基于层次短语的翻译技术,为开发者提供了强大且灵活的工具。为了更好地展示 NiuTrans 的功能,在相关的技术文章中融入实际的代码示例,不仅能够增加文章的专业度,还能提高读者的理解与应用能力。
Dlib是一个基于现代C++技术打造的多功能、跨平台通用编程库,它广泛受到开发者的欢迎,不仅因为其强大的功能,更在于其详尽的文档支持。每一个类和函数都有详细的说明,配合大量的示例代码,使得开发者能够快速上手并深入理解库的应用方式。为了更好地利用Dlib,建议在学习或介绍该库时,多加入实际的代码示例,以此来增强文章的实用价值和指导意义。
“mu”作为一个高效且功能强大的邮件管理与搜索工具包,为用户提供了便捷的邮件查询体验。它通过创建包含邮件信息的数据库,让用户能够迅速定位所需邮件内容。该工具包兼容多种邮件目录格式,如Maildir、Maildir+以及Maildir-on-VFAT,确保了不同环境下的快速索引与检索能力。
本文旨在通过分析Ruby China社区官网的源码,深入探讨Ruby语言的应用与实践。通过多个代码示例,不仅展示了Ruby语言的魅力,还为编程学习者提供了宝贵的参考资源。文章从专业的角度出发,适合所有对Ruby语言感兴趣的读者。